Re: Mid Fi Pitch Pirate vs Snazzy FX Wow & Flutter
I have both and they are really different :the pitch pirate is a vibrato/chorus pedal with square and triangle waves and the wow and flutter is a dark delay pedal with modulations,with both you can have weird sounds!
i don't think that the wow and flutter have an LFO,with the wow and flutter you can have more randomn sounds.For me the wow and flutter is more close than the clarinot.The size of the w and f is really big (like a lovetone pedal).They are really different but both are fantastics.

Re: Mid Fi Pitch Pirate vs Snazzy FX Wow & Flutter
No experience with the sea machine, but AFAIK the pitch pirate can:
1. do more extreme modulation
2. hipass+gritty preamp ('lofi' if you will)
Though, the sea machine seems to share the PP's other features and then some making it a much more versatile box
Both use a digital delay chip

Re: Mid Fi Pitch Pirate vs Snazzy FX Wow & Flutter
I had a Seppuku Mind Warp but I returned it because I found it too muddy and dark, and that it ate my guitar's tone. Don't get me wrong, I love muddy and dark, but I also like my pickup selection and volume and tone to come through. Much prefer the Pitch Pirate.
